Q03UDVCPU Mitsubishi MELSEC-Q Universal CPU Module | 3K Steps Entry Model

The Q03UDVCPU is Mitsubishi Electric’s entry-level Universal model CPU for the MELSEC-Q programmable controller series, providing 3,000 steps of program memory with built-in USB and Ethernet interfaces in a compact, cost-efficient module designed for small-to-medium scale discrete automation. As part of the MELSEC-Q Universal model V series, the Q03UDVCPU delivers an execution speed of 1.0 ns per LD instruction — identical to higher-capacity Universal models — ensuring that upgrading to a larger CPU in the same facility requires no relearning of programming tools or system architecture. What Is the Q03UDVCPU?

The Q03UDVCPU belongs to the Universal V model sub-family within the MELSEC-Q CPU range. The «V» designation distinguishes this sub-family from the standard «UDE» Universal Enhanced models, indicating a streamlined feature set optimised for cost-sensitive applications while retaining the same high-speed execution engine. With 3,000 program steps and support for up to 4,096 I/O points in a local configuration, the Q03UDVCPU is well suited for machine-level control, conveyor automation, packaging machinery, and building management applications where the full processing power of a Q26UDEHCPU or Q20UDEHCPU is not required. The module is programmed using GX Works2 or GX Works3 and is fully compatible with the standard MELSEC-Q base units and the complete range of MELSEC-Q peripheral modules.

Key Technical Specifications

  • Model: Q03UDVCPU
  • Series: MELSEC-Q Universal V model
  • Program Memory: 3,000 steps
  • Execution Speed: 1.0 ns per LD instruction
  • I/O Points: Up to 4,096 (local)
  • Built-in Interfaces: Ethernet (100BASE-TX), USB (mini-B)
  • Number of Mountable Modules: Up to 64 per base
  • Power Supply Voltage: 5 VDC (via base unit)
  • Operating Temperature: 0°C to 55°C
  • Weight: Approx. 0.17 kg
  • Compatible Base Units: Q3B, Q5B, Q6B, Q12B, Q25B, Q32B, Q33B, Q35B, Q38B, Q312B
  • Programming Software: GX Works2, GX Works3

Typical Industrial Applications

The Q03UDVCPU is widely deployed in applications where a compact, cost-effective PLC with modern communication capabilities is required. Typical installations include standalone packaging machines, conveyor sorting systems, injection moulding machine control, HVAC and building automation controllers, and small-scale assembly line sequencing. Its built-in Ethernet port makes it particularly suitable for Industry 4.0 gateway applications, where the PLC must report production data to an MES or SCADA system via SLMP or MC protocol without requiring an additional communication module. In the food and beverage sector, the Q03UDVCPU is commonly used in fill-and-seal machine controllers and checkweigher interfaces, where its fast scan time ensures reliable high-rate product counting and rejection logic.

Replacement & Upgrade Notes

The Q03UDVCPU is the recommended replacement for the legacy Q02UCPU and Q02HCPU in existing MELSEC-Q installations. When upgrading from a Q02HCPU, note that the Q03UDVCPU’s built-in Ethernet port renders the separately mounted QJ71E71-100 Ethernet module redundant in most applications — this slot can be repurposed for an additional I/O or communication module, increasing system flexibility without expanding the base unit. Program migration from GX Developer (used with Q02HCPU) to GX Works2 is supported via the GX Works2 import function, but engineers should verify all special relay (SM) and special register (SD) references after migration, as some assignments changed between the H-model and Universal model CPU generations. The Q03UDVCPU cannot be used in a redundant CPU configuration — for applications requiring hot-standby redundancy, the Q12UDEHCPU or Q26UDEHCPU should be selected instead.

Frequently Asked Questions

Q: What is the difference between the Q03UDVCPU and the Q03UDECPU?
A: The Q03UDVCPU is a Universal V model with 3,000 program steps and a simplified feature set targeting cost-sensitive applications. The Q03UDECPU is a Universal E model with the same step count but with additional support for multiple CPU configurations and a wider range of special function modules. For standalone machine control, the Q03UDVCPU is typically sufficient; for systems requiring inter-CPU communication or redundancy options, the Q03UDECPU or higher Universal E/UDEH models are recommended.

Q: Can the Q03UDVCPU communicate directly with a GOT2000 series HMI?
A: Yes. The Q03UDVCPU’s built-in Ethernet port supports direct connection to Mitsubishi GOT2000 series HMI terminals using the MELSEC communication protocol (MC protocol) over Ethernet. No additional communication module is required. The HMI project must be configured in GT Designer3 with the connection type set to «MELSEC-Q/L/QnA (Ethernet)».

Q: Is the Q03UDVCPU compatible with CC-Link communication modules?
A: Yes. The QJ61BT11N CC-Link Ver.2 master/local module is fully compatible with the Q03UDVCPU and can be mounted in any available slot in the base unit. The CC-Link network parameters are configured within GX Works2 using the network parameter editor.
